An improved hand puller is characterized in that an arm and a ratchet are coaxially pivoted inside a bracket body, a double ratchet is pivoted on the arm, and a clamping device is pivoted on the side of the ratchet at the other end of the bracket body, a C-shaped spring is fixed in the bottom cover of the bracket body, the clamping device includes double clamping claws, double convex rods and a hollow tube body integrally formed with a return spring pivoted on the bracket body by an axle rod, and the C-shaped spring cooperates with the ratchet pivoted on the arm and the positioning spring fixed at the rear end of the ratchet. By means of the above structure, the hand puller can brake the ratchet more effectively and safely, prevent the ratchet from reversing, prevent heavy objects from falling, and ensure the safety of the operator.

手拉器是一般工厂、汽车维修厂或拖吊厂等生产制造业所必须经常使用的工具,由于人的体力有限,当一些重量较重的机器或零件须要移动位置时,手拉器即可发挥其拖吊功能,不仅让操作者不会因徒手搬动重物不当而造成伤害,且较徒手操作来得省时省力,因此,手拉器广为工业界人士所采用。请参阅图1所示,习用产品的结构(即78年5月21日公告编号第113702案的钢索绞拉器的改良结构),其是以臂杆(11)、棘轮(12)同轴枢接于支架体(13)内部,支架体(13)顶端设有一上挂钩(14),钢索(15)一端是固定于支架体(13)的底部,另端则缠绕固定于棘轮(12)上,钢索(15)底部穿套下挂钩(16)的滑轮(17),使该挂钩(16)可借钢索(15)的动作起到如定滑轮的作用。其中制动爪片(18)是借一支轴枢接于臂杆(11)上,制动爪片(18)后端固定联结一金属簧片(19),该金属簧片(19)的另端则固定于臂杆(11)上,并使其间距略小于金属簧片(19)的长度,使联结后的金属簧片(19)呈向上或向下的曲折状态,并可借该曲折状态制动爪片(18)前端顶合于棘轮(12)上或脱离棘轮(12)齿的卡掣范围。手拉器的卡制装置是由一逆止爪(20)及一凸杆(21)连接于一中空心轴(22)上配合一回复弹簧(23)所组成,在逆止爪(20)上斜设一顶栓杆(24),以一轴杆(25)将心轴(22)与回复弹簧(23)并联枢接于支架体(13)的内侧,且回复弹簧(23)的两端钩体各钩扣于支架体(13)的内壁与凸杆(21)上,促使逆止爪(20)与棘轮(12)齿呈卡制状态。而棘轮(12)仅能作单向的转动,配合臂杆(11)上的爪片(18)前端顶合于棘轮(12)齿上,臂杆(11)向上扳动即可使棘轮(12)绞拉钢索(15)拉升重物。若欲降落重物,则使臂杆(12)上方簧片(19)向下方曲折,使爪片(18)脱离棘轮(12)卡制范围,并将臂杆(11)扳转至最上端,使爪片(18)顶压顶栓杆(24),或扳动凸杆(21),迫使逆止爪(20)与棘轮(12)齿分离,而落下重物。The hand puller is a tool that must be frequently used in manufacturing industries such as general factories, auto repair shops, or towing factories. Due to limited physical strength, when some heavy machines or parts need to be moved, the hand puller can be used. Using its towing function not only prevents the operator from being injured by improperly moving heavy objects with bare hands, but also saves time and effort compared with bare-handed operation. Therefore, the hand puller is widely used by people in the industry. Please refer to shown in Fig. 1, the structure of conventional product (promptly on May 21st, 78 the improved structure of the wire rope winch of the No. Pivoted inside the support body (13), the top of the support body (13) is provided with an upper hook (14), one end of the steel cable (15) is fixed on the bottom of the support body (13), and the other end is wound and fixed on the ratchet (12 ), the bottom of the steel cable (15) wears the pulley (17) of the lower hook (16), so that the hook (16) can play the role of a fixed pulley by the action of the steel cable (15). Wherein the brake pawl (18) is pivotally connected on the arm bar (11) by a shaft, and the rear end of the brake pawl (18) is fixedly connected with a metal reed (19), and the metal reed (19) is The other end is fixed on the arm bar (11), and the distance is slightly smaller than the length of the metal reed (19), so that the connected metal reed (19) is in an upward or downward zigzag state, and can be The front end of the brake pawl (18) in the zigzag state engages on the ratchet (12) or breaks away from the range of engagement of the teeth of the ratchet (12). The locking device of the hand puller is composed of a backstop claw (20) and a protruding rod (21) connected to a hollow shaft (22) and a return spring (23). A top bolt bar (24) is obliquely arranged on the top, and the mandrel (22) and the return spring (23) are connected in parallel and pivotally connected to the inner side of the support body (13) with an axle bar (25), and the two ends of the return spring (23) Each hook of end hook body is fastened on the inwall of support body (13) and on the protruding rod (21), impels backstop pawl (20) and ratchet (12) tooth to be in the clamping state. And ratchet (12) can only do unidirectional rotation, cooperates the front end of pawl (18) on the arm bar (11) to top on the ratchet (12) tooth, and arm bar (11) pulls up and can make ratchet ( 12) twisted steel cable (15) lifts weight. If you want to drop a heavy object, bend the reed (19) above the arm (12) downward, so that the claw (18) is out of the range of the ratchet (12), and turn the arm (11) to the uppermost end , make pawl piece (18) press top bolt lever (24), or pull protruding lever (21), force backstop claw (20) to separate with ratchet (12) tooth, and drop weight.

然而此种手拉器虽具有实用性,但在实际使用时仍存在如下缺点:However, although this kind of puller is practical, it still has the following disadvantages in actual use:

因其卡制装置是仅以一逆止爪(20)与棘轮(12)成单边卡制状态,造成受力不平衡,而影响到卡制效果,甚至当欲拖吊重物降落时,若操作不当会立即失去卡制效果,使棘轮逆转会发生重物急剧降落的危险,而直接危及操作人员的安全,从而会造成极严重的后果。Because the clamping device is only in a one-sided clamping state with a reverse stop claw (20) and the ratchet (12), it causes unbalanced force and affects the clamping effect. If the operation is improper, the clamping effect will be lost immediately, and the reverse of the ratchet will cause the danger of heavy objects falling sharply, which will directly endanger the safety of the operator, which will cause extremely serious consequences.

首先,请参阅图2所示,本实用新型是一种改良的手拉器,其主要是在手拉器的卡制装置,其特征在于由两结构强化的逆止爪(30)及两凸杆(31)连接于一中空管体(32)上配合一回复弹簧(33)所组成,其中逆止爪(30)与凸杆(31)是成型一体呈轴对称连接于中空管体(32)上,由轴杆(34)轴衬(341)将心轴(32)与回复弹簧(33)并联枢接于支架体(40)的内侧。且回复弹簧(33)的一端冂形钩钩住凸杆(31)上的横向凹槽(35),另一端嵌卡在支架体(40)内壁,促使逆止爪(30)与棘轮(41)齿呈卡制状态,此时,棘轮仅能作单向的转动。在逆止爪(30)上斜设一弹簧(36)及顶栓杆(37),该顶栓杆(37)穿过弹簧(36)枢接于逆止爪(30)上的栓孔(38)中,使其具有向下压动的活动性。再使支架体(40)的底盖(42)内固设的C形簧片(39)可夹固卷绕于棘轮(41)上的钢索(43),如图3所示,再配合与棘轮(41)同轴枢接于支架体(40)的Y形臂杆(44)上成型一体的双棘爪(45)的形状,及棘爪(45)后端连接的定位弹簧(46)与臂杆(44)上的调节钮(47),如图4所示。First of all, please refer to Fig. 2, the utility model is an improved hand puller, which is mainly a clamping device in the hand puller, and is characterized in that the backstop claw (30) reinforced by two structures and two convex The rod (31) is connected to a hollow tube (32) and combined with a return spring (33), wherein the backstop claw (30) and the protruding rod (31) are integrally formed and connected to the hollow tube in axisymmetric manner (32), the mandrel (32) and the return spring (33) are connected in parallel and pivotally connected to the inner side of the support body (40) by the shaft rod (34) bushing (341). And one end of the return spring (33) hooks the transverse groove (35) on the protruding rod (31), and the other end is embedded in the support body (40) inwall, impels the backstop pawl (30) and the ratchet (41) ) teeth are locked, at this time, the ratchet can only rotate in one direction. A spring (36) and a push bolt lever (37) are obliquely arranged on the backstop pawl (30), and the push bolt lever (37) passes through the spring (36) and is pivotally connected to the bolt hole (30) on the backstop claw (30). 38), make it have the mobility of pressing down. Make the fixed C-shaped reed (39) in the bottom cover (42) of the support body (40) to clamp the steel cable (43) that is wound on the ratchet (41), as shown in Figure 3, cooperate The shape of the double ratchet (45) that is coaxially pivoted on the Y-shaped arm bar (44) of the support body (40) with the ratchet (41), and the positioning spring (46) connected to the rear end of the ratchet (45) ) and the adjusting button (47) on the arm lever (44), as shown in Figure 4.

再请参阅图5、6所示,现将本实用新型的使用情形及预期达到的功效、优点说明如后。See also shown in Fig. 5, 6 again, the usage situation of the present utility model and the expected effect, the advantages are described as follows.

旋动调节钮(47)使棘爪(45)顶端顶合于棘轮(41)齿上,臂杆(44)向上扳动可促使棘轮(41)绞拉钢索(43)拉升重物;若欲降落重物,则旋动调节钮(47)使棘爪(45)脱离棘轮(41)齿卡制范围,将臂杆(44)扳转至最上端,使棘爪(45)顶压顶栓杆(37),迫使逆止爪(30)与棘轮(41)齿分离,同时棘爪(45)后的定位弹簧(46)亦因棘爪(45)受弹簧(36)顶栓杆(37)的反力作用而使棘爪(45)进入棘轮(41)齿卡制范围内,如图6所示,如此,压制顶栓杆(37)一次只能退一齿棘轮(41),使重物不致快速落下。同时又具有使两逆止爪(30)更能稳固卡制且防止棘轮(41)逆转的效果,在底盖(42)上固设的C形簧片(39)亦具有夹固钢索(43)的作用。Rotate the adjustment button (47) to make the top of the ratchet (45) fit on the teeth of the ratchet (41), and pull the arm lever (44) upward to promote the ratchet (41) to pull the steel cable (43) to lift the weight; If you want to drop a heavy object, turn the adjustment button (47) to make the pawl (45) out of the range of the teeth of the ratchet (41), turn the arm lever (44) to the uppermost end, and make the pawl (45) press the top The bolt bar (37) forces the backstop pawl (30) to separate from the ratchet (41) teeth, and the positioning spring (46) behind the ratchet (45) is also pushed by the spring (36) because of the ratchet (45) ( 37) the reaction force effect makes ratchet (45) enter in the range of ratchet (41) tooth clamping, as shown in Figure 6, so, can only move back one tooth ratchet (41) at a time by suppressing ejector bolt bar (37), Prevent heavy objects from falling quickly. Simultaneously, it has the effect of making the two backstop pawls (30) more firmly clamped and preventing the ratchet (41) from reversing. The C-shaped reed (39) fixed on the bottom cover (42) also has a clamping steel cable ( 43) role.

借由上述构件的组成,可有效制止棘轮逆转的发生,提高操作人员的安全性并防止重物滑落的危险。By virtue of the composition of the above components, the reverse rotation of the ratchet can be effectively prevented, the safety of operators can be improved and the danger of heavy objects slipping can be prevented.
